          | Seems to be a weird dependecy loop. 
 OO-write and oo.org were uninstalled along with python-uno.
 The following packages have unmet dependencies:
 openoffice.org-writer: Depends: python-uno (>= 2.0.4~rc1) but 2.0.2-3 is to be installed
 
 
 Try to reinstall python-uno gives:
 The following packages have unmet dependencies:
 python-uno: Depends: python (>= 2.4) but 2.3.5-10 is to be installed
 
 Python 2.4 IS installed.
 
 So I tried to install the python-all and python-minimal  packages:
 Which results is:
 
 The following packages have unmet dependencies:
 python-minimal: Depends: dpkg (>= 1.13.20) but 1.13.19 is to be installed
 The following packages have unmet dependencies:
 python-all: Depends: python (= 2.4.3-11) but 2.3.5-10 is to be installed
 
 Anyone else run into the same problem? Its no big deal as I rarely use OO anyway, but I would like to get it fixed and installed if possible.
